Novi had won two straight games and Mallory Stoy did her part to make it three on Wednesday. The Wildcats were the clear victors by a 3-0 margin over the Lakeland Eagles with plenty of help from Stoy, who had 19 digs and four assists. With that strong performance, she is now averaging an impressive 10 digs per game.
The victory didn't come easy: Lakeland scored at least 19 points in every set. The match finished with set scores of 25-19, 25-23, 25-23.
Novi's win bumped their record up to 20-12. As for Lakeland, they have been struggling recently as they've lost 11 of their last 12 contests. That's put a noticeable dent in their 16-22-1 record this season.
Novi will challenge Detroit Country Day at 7:00 p.m. on Wednesday. Lakeland does not have any more games scheduled as of now.
